What is Politica di escalation?
In this glossary, Politica di escalation refers to: A documented protocol specifying how, when, and to whom alerts or incidents are elevated if initial response targets are unmet, ensuring timely mitigation and accountability.
How is Politica di escalation used in IT and DevOps?
In IT and DevOps communication, this term appears in contexts such as: "La politica di escalation garantisce che gli incidenti critici irrisolti siano assegnati a ingegneri senior entro 15 minuti."
